Supreme Court Mandates Minimum Practice Of 3 Years As Advocate To Enter Judicial Service
In a landmark May 20, 2025 judgment, the Supreme Court reinstated the requirement that candidates for entry-level judicial posts must have practised as advocates for at least three years, counting from provisional enrolment. This rule will apply to all future recruitment processes, while selections initiated before the ruling remain unaffected.
